Browse Source

shader: Mark ImageWrite with side effects

nce_cpp
ReinUsesLisp 5 years ago
committed by ameerj
parent
commit
a26f760eba
  1. 3
      src/shader_recompiler/frontend/ir/microinstruction.cpp

3
src/shader_recompiler/frontend/ir/microinstruction.cpp

@ -93,6 +93,9 @@ bool Inst::MayHaveSideEffects() const noexcept {
case Opcode::WriteSharedU32:
case Opcode::WriteSharedU64:
case Opcode::WriteSharedU128:
case Opcode::BindlessImageWrite:
case Opcode::BoundImageWrite:
case Opcode::ImageWrite:
return true;
default:
return false;

Loading…
Cancel
Save